FNB Field, Home of the Harrisburg Senators, MiLM AA Affiliate of the Washington Nationals. Located just west of Harrisburg, PA, on City Island, surrounded by the banks of the Susquehanna River. This sports venue holds approximately 5000 with an additional 300 guests in our 20 suites and 4 dugout suites. Maintains full service Food and beverage operations in concessions, premium and "Dugout" suites, as well as services for large groups (up to 400) in our three outdoor picnic areas.
